Strengths & concerns
Pros / cons +

Pros

  • Fully healthy, extended long-term ($265M/5yr), unquestioned SF starter
  • Elite camp reports Aug 2026 (ESPN, SI) - 11-13/14 completions in practice
  • CPOE/completion% are sticky positive signals for him historically
  • Rushing floor from mobility adds weekly PPG stability across formats
  • Age 26, entering prime, 4 years experience in Shanahan-rooted system

Cons

  • WR/TE room hit hard by camp injuries (Kittle, Guerendo PUP-P; Evans, Kirk Questionable; Aiyuk uncertain) - could cap red-zone efficiency early season
  • First year under new OC Kubiak - scheme continuity with Shanahan unconfirmed
  • TD rate and INT rate both regress hard to league mean YoY - do not extrapolate best-case TD marks
  • LG spot on O-line is an open competition - pass-pro variance risk
  • No 2026 in-season pace/PROE data yet to confirm play-calling volume
Why our rank differs from ADP
disagree higher

underrated floor plus a real receiving upgrade

Full breakdown +

- Never finished below QB10 as a starter, going off the board as QB13 - Added Mike Evans, Christian Kirk and rookie Stribling to the arsenal - Adds a near-touchdown's worth of rushing value per game on top of passing - Evans/Kirk camp injuries are a real swing factor, but Purdy's baseline is strong regardless
